    Notizen: : Riparian zones perform a variety of biophysical functions that can be managed to reduce the effects of land use on instream habitat and water quality. However, the functions and human uses of riparian zones vary with biophysical factors such as landform, vegetation, and position along the stream continuum. These variations mean that “one size fits all” approaches to riparian management can be ineffective for reducing land use impacts. Thus riparian management planning at the watershed scale requires a framework that can consider spatial differences in riparian functions and human uses We describe a pilot riparian zone classification developed to provide such a framework for riparian management in two diverse river systems in the Waikato region of New Zealand. Ten classes of riparian zones were identified that differed sufficiently in their biophysical features to require different management. Generic “first steps” and “best practical” riparian management recommendations and associated costs were developed for each riparian class. The classification aims to not only improve our understanding of the effectiveness of riparian zone management as a watershed management tool among water managers and land owners, but to also provide a basis for deciding on management actions.

    Notizen: Summary The flavour of drinks, creams and liquid-like food consumed without chewing is an important quality factor for consumers and manufacturers alike, so reliable predictive models of flavour release from liquids in the mouth are highly desirable. In this paper we show how the breath-by-breath concentration of aroma in the headspace after swallowing an aliquot of liquid can be modelled using basic principles of interfacial mass transfer. This mechanistic model is used to fit the experimental data for dilute aqueous solutions of five aroma compounds consumed by trained panellists. It is shown that many aroma compounds give detectable concentrations in the exhaled breath several minutes after swallowing and after ten or more exhalations. The influence of liquid composition on this aroma persistence effect is discussed.

    Notizen: Abstract  Objective. To evaluate the use of routine MR imaging sequences in detecting and characterizing secondary reactive synovitis of the knee joint using arthroscopy as the standard of reference. Design and patients. Fifty consecutive patients with a history of knee pain who were referred for MR imaging and subsequently underwent arthroscopy of the knee comprised the study group. MR images were evaluated for the presence and appearance of synovitis reflected in synovial thickening and irregularity. Synovial thickening was graded on MR imaging as follows: 0=normal, 1=thin line of increased signal intensity, 2=increased signal intensity with frond-like or hair-like projections and a granular appearance of joint fluid. Standard knee imaging protocols were used. Results. The sensitivity, specificity, and accuracy of MR imaging in detecting synovitis compared with arthroscopy were 88%, 97%, and 95%, respectively. Grade 1 synovitis was best seen on proton-density-weighted images, demonstrating increased signal intensity of the synovium against the relatively low signal intensity of the joint fluid. Grade 2 synovitis was best seen on proton-density images and T2-weighted spin echo and fast spin echo images with fat saturation, demonstrating a granular and linear hair-like appearance of joint fluid. Axial and sagittal imaging planes were most helpful in the diagnosis of synovitis. Conclusion. Routine MR pulse sequences are useful in identifying the presence and extent of synovial abnormalities. The detection of different stages of synovial pathology should become an important part of the evaluation of the post-traumatic patient as treatment may be altered as a result.
